How-To/Support Splitting Journals
I made the mistake of letting one of my journals get way too big to manage. Has anyone figured out a way to split up a journal without reclassifying every single entry?
1
u/Heavy_Pea_7614 28d ago
you can select multiple entries and move them all at the same time to a new journal
